The Dyslexia Association of Ireland works with and for people affected by dyslexia by providing information, offering appropriate support services, and raising awareness of dyslexia. Dyslexia is a specific learning difficulty which affects the acquisition of fluent and accurate reading and spelling skills; approx. 10% of the population is affected.
